Ardon Jashari is on the Celtic transfer radar ahead of the January window officially opening, it's been claimed. Sky Sports Germany report the Switzerland international who played for his country at the World Cup is to leave FC Luzern, where he is captain at just 20.
He's played 17 club matches this term and the defensive midfielder is now attracting interest from across Europe. RB Leipzig and Europa League holders Eintracht Frankfurt are among those after him.
But it's also reported that Leeds United, Napoli and the Hoops are all in for Jashari. He will leave the Swiss Super League club but where to at this minute in time is still unclear.
Luzern will demand between £5.3 and £6.1 million for his services, even though his contract runs until the summer of 2026. Already ahead of the winter window, manager Ange Postecoglou has already got three players in the door.
